Geotechnical Engineering

The engineering team at MLA Geotechnical has extensive experience in design parameters for single and multi-family residential sites, custom homes, pavement & bridge design, commercial & mixed-use density projects, and school & municipal construction. Our drill rigs are capable of sampling material from raw land, urban infill sites, homeowner’s backyards, and everywhere in between, performing auger, push tube, split spoon, Texas Cone Penetrometer, and rock coring throughout the region. Those field samples are then brought back to our certified laboratory, where qualified technicians work seven days a week in the busiest certified geotechnical laboratory in Central Texas. Soils Management

MLA Geotechnical provides the client with a dedicated department for fill specifically beneath the foundations of homes. In addition to scheduled testing, the technicians of the Soils Management Department visit the site at unscheduled intervals to ensure the quality placement of lot fill. A HUD 79G letter can then be issued at the completion of each project.
